
Birch Syrup
Birch Syrup is a rare and delicious treat that is gaining popularity worldwide and is used by many of the top chefs across Canada. Although it can be made from the black sweet birch and the yellow birch, most birch syrup (and the best tasting) is made from the white birch trees that grow across northern Canada. Its fabulous taste is quite unique, and can change depending on the geography and the conditions each year. It is semi-sweet, and is sometimes described as combining the flavours of honey, caramel, licorice, and molasses, with a spicy, balsamic aftertaste.
It is used as a glaze for salmon, scallops, or pork, in barbecue sauces, marinades, or salad dressings. In desserts, it can be used to wake up a plain white cake mix, combined with whipped cream or ice-cream, or added to a wild rice pudding. It has a strong flavour and is often used as vanilla is used, as an extract.
